> The BIOS files mostly seem to match what is posted by ASUS online.
> That is, other than configuration areas which I don't understand. I
> assume that when a tool like BUPDATER from Asus reads a BIOS update
> file, it doesn't simply overwrite the entire BIOS area? I mean, there
> are quite a few 64KB configuration areas containing things like the
> motherboard name. Or is this relatively safe to overwrite?
Only ASUS knows. It might be completely save to overwrite such areas if
the firmware initializes them with a default configuration... but I
would not try that without a way to recover (e.g. external programmer...
which should be easy in your case because the flash is socketed).
